Potential home buyers who may have a higher interest in residing in an area with a gorgeous view of the surrounding body/bodies of water - just might fall completely in love with the town of Chatham. This little coastal town juts out into ocean, providing gorgeous scenery that isn't offered by many locations. In addition to the unbeatable view, this area is also a popular attraction for tourists - which could make the idea to purchase a home here even more beneficial to the buyers. With a population of approximately 6,149 people, the town consists of around 2,772 total housing units. Though the area has a rather high median home value of $717,456 - it isn't difficult to see why prices are higher than many of the surrounding towns and cities. Individuals who are hoping to sell their multi-family home in Chatham are likely to get a fair value for their home. Due to the real estate demand, individuals who currently own a home here but would like to sell it are very rare - as many of the housing units are rented out. The area boasts a 77.78% owner occupancy rate, and a higher than average number of single-family homes, which account for nearly 87% of the town's total housing units. Also, because the town is restricted on area - due to being nautical - the likelihood of additional housing being built is significantly reduced. Also, the median home value in this area has increased drastically - from $340,000 in 2000 to the current $717,456 - which proves how sought after the real estate here has continued to be for a couple decades. Located in Barnstable County, the beautifully situated town of Chatham consists of two constituent neighborhoods. North Chatham / Chatham Port is the more expensive of the two neighborhoods. With a median real estate price of $688,362 - this area is more expensive than approximately 81.3% of all neighborhoods in the entire state. This suburban, coastal neighborhood's real estate consists primarily of medium/average sized homes and smaller apartments. One interesting fact about this area is that it has a rather large percentage of vacant homes and apartments - which is mainly because around 44.8% of said housing is seasonally occupied - which is common in vacation areas such at this little town. The second neighborhood is referred to as Town Center. This area maintains a median real estate price of $615,714 and is made up of mostly medium/average sized homes and apartments. This neighborhoods currently has a vacancy rate of 68.6%, due to the fact that many of its homes are seasonally occupied - about 64.2%, in fact.
